The Wii is a gaming console, while the Wii Motion Plus is an accessory enhancing the Wii's controller accuracy.
Wii vs. Wii Motion Plus

Key Differences

The Wii is a revolutionary home gaming console released by Nintendo, known for its unique motion-sensitive controllers. Wii Motion Plus is an add-on device for the Wii's controller, providing enhanced motion-sensing capabilities.
